are there genuine replacements available for battery in late 2008 macbook pro?

are there genuine replacement batteries available for a late 2008 macbook pro?

Hi,

i have exactly the same question and spoke to Apple support who say the product is classified by Apple as "obsolete". Despite the MacBook pro running fine Apple no longer manufacture spare parts for it.

built in obsolescence, of course.


QUite poor in my opinion.


they suggested contacting resellers but they won't have any if Apple don't.


last resort is online third parties. Basically you are on your own now. ***.

Thanks all for responses.


In AU I am being hit up with USD$36 postage to get one of these from USA, owing to lithium content. From macsales, bhphoto or ifixit.


Looks like I'll have to bite the bullet and get one from a nuPower distributor here. They already have added in the above shipping to their retail price!


Hate those el crappo eBay batteries. Not heard/seen any reviews of the Anker batteries, thus wary of them.
